Shadowsocks DNS远程解析的完整指南

引言

在现代网络环境中,越来越多的用户寻求保护他们的隐私和安全。Shadowsocks 是一种流行的翻墙工具,广泛用于规避网络审查。本文将深入探讨 Shadowsocks 的 DNS 远程解析功能,以及如何设置和优化这一功能。

什么是 Shadowsocks?

Shadowsocks 是一种安全的代理协议,通常用于绕过地理限制和网络审查。它通过加密用户的互联网流量,保护用户的在线活动不被监视。其高效的工作原理使其成为全球用户的首选工具。

Shadowsocks 的工作原理

  • 加密流量:用户的互联网请求会通过 Shadowsocks 服务器进行加密,防止数据泄露。
  • 代理请求:请求被发送到远程服务器,远程服务器再将数据返回给用户。
  • 伪装流量:由于使用了加密,Shadowsocks 流量看起来与普通流量无异,因此难以被检测和阻断。

什么是 DNS 远程解析?

DNS 远程解析 是指通过远程服务器解析域名的过程。在使用 Shadowsocks 时,用户可能会希望使用不同的 DNS 服务器来提高速度和隐私保护。通过 DNS 远程解析,可以有效防止 DNS 污染和提升访问速度。

Shadowsocks 的 DNS 远程解析设置

步骤一:选择合适的 DNS 服务器

在进行 DNS 远程解析之前,首先需要选择一个稳定且快速的 DNS 服务器。例如:

  • Google DNS:8.8.8.8,8.8.4.4
  • Cloudflare DNS:1.1.1.1,1.0.0.1
  • 阿里云 DNS:223.5.5.5,223.6.6.6

步骤二:配置 Shadowsocks 客户端

  1. 打开 Shadowsocks 客户端:在您的设备上打开 Shadowsocks 应用程序。
  2. 访问设置:找到“设置”选项。
  3. 选择 DNS 设置:在设置中,选择 DNS 设置部分。
  4. 输入 DNS 服务器地址:根据选择的 DNS 服务器,输入对应的地址。
  5. 保存设置:确认修改后保存设置。

步骤三:测试 DNS 解析效果

可以通过访问特定网站来测试 DNS 解析效果,确认远程解析是否成功。可以使用命令行工具或在线工具进行检查。

优化 DNS 远程解析性能

  • 使用快速 DNS:选择低延迟的 DNS 服务器。
  • 清除 DNS 缓存:定期清除缓存以防止过期信息干扰。
  • 启用 DNS 预解析:在 Shadowsocks 设置中启用此功能,可以提高解析速度。

常见问题解答 (FAQ)

1. 什么是 DNS 污染?

DNS 污染是指在 DNS 查询过程中,受到干扰或篡改,使得用户无法正确访问某些网站。通过使用远程 DNS 解析,可以避免此类问题。

2. 如何知道 DNS 是否安全?

选择信誉良好的 DNS 服务提供商,如 Google、Cloudflare 或阿里云。查看用户评价和社区反馈,可以帮助判断其安全性。

3. 是否可以使用多个 DNS 服务器?

Shadowsocks 中,一般情况下,只能选择一个主 DNS 服务器。但可以通过路由器设置实现多 DNS 服务器功能。

4. DNS 远程解析对网速有影响吗?

如果选择了稳定且快速的 DNS 服务器,通常会改善网速。相反,如果选择了不稳定的 DNS,可能会导致速度下降。

5. 使用 Shadowsocks DNS 远程解析安全吗?

使用加密的 Shadowsocks 进行 DNS 远程解析是相对安全的,但仍需选择信誉良好的 DNS 服务器,以确保数据隐私和安全。

结论

通过 Shadowsocks 的 DNS 远程解析功能,用户可以在保护个人隐私的同时,享受到更加快速的互联网体验。掌握其设置和优化技巧,对于任何想要安全上网的用户而言,都具有重要意义。希望本文能为您提供实用的信息和指导,帮助您更好地使用 Shadowsocks

正文完